Output 8933850006e93062b02fa61a94e5c5fdf9733c731e68b372f0faec5049436e66:0

value
2085450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2abfc0a7646946e7a3d40f081f41e724c1d7853 OP_EQUAL
address
3NMYfbK3ZqgTwhAxh1P8ZpDhE3p2pM8DrV
transaction
8933850006e93062b02fa61a94e5c5fdf9733c731e68b372f0faec5049436e66
spent
true